About Stepful: Stepful partners with healthcare institutions to build talent pipelines and career pathways. We are reimagining allied healthcare training with a digital-first environment for student cohorts that prepare job-ready graduates five times faster, at a fraction of the cost. Stepful graduates, primarily from underrepresented communities, go on to work at leading healthcare institutions. Stepful is backed by Y Combinator, Reach Capital and AlleyCorp and recently closed a round led by Oak HC/FT. The Role As a Partnerships Manager for our Healthcare Externships, you’ll be at the center of Stepful’s ability to fulfill its mission: placing high-quality, job-ready graduates into real-world clinical experiences that launch healthcare careers. You will own relationships with Stepful’s most strategic clinical partners and be responsible for growing our national externship footprint. You’ll partner with health systems, pharmacies, and other providers to expand capacity, ensure high-quality student experiences, and create pathways from externships into full-time roles. You’ll also lead a team of Partner Coordinators and collaborate cross-functionally with sales, operations, and learning to align supply, demand, and execution. This is a unique opportunity to scale a critical infrastructure layer in the healthcare workforce pipeline. This role reports into our General Manager. What You’ll Do In this role, you can expect to:

  • Serve as the primary point of contact for top-tier partners, building strong relationships, addressing concerns effectively, and opening new opportunities for expansion.
  • Establish and own feedback loops from partners, translating insights into actionable recommendations for our operations and learning teams.
  • Monitor and improve key metrics, including new site activation, seat retention and growth, and capacity utilization
  • Create playbooks to activate and expand seats at scale among all of our clinical partners, and manage the implementation and improvement of these playbooks via your team of Externship Partner Coordinators.
  • Act as a partner advocate, providing feedback to internal teams on how we can evolve our solution and operations to better serve our externship partners.
  • Work collaboratively with our enterprise sales team to unlock externship capacity at key enterprise partners and participate in team pitches.

This job is for you if:

  • You have proven experience independently managing senior client relationships at large, complex organizations – building trust, understanding needs, managing difficult conversations, and influencing clients
  • You excel at driving alignment across teams and balancing client needs with organizational priorities
  • You have strong commercial acumen – a knack for understanding opportunities to better serve a client, and the ability to influence toward deepening a partnership
  • You love operating both at both the “big picture” and “detailed” altitudes – you can think strategically, and execute to bring that vision to life
  • You have excellent verbal and written (e.g., client-ready slides, emails) communication skills
  • You love systems-building and creating scalable infrastructure from the ground up
  • You’re an effective manager who can set ambitious goals, motivate teams to over-achieve, and oversee large initiatives end-to-end

Bonus points if:

  • You have worked in management consulting or a B2B go-to-market role (e.g., solutions consulting, account management, client success, sales, business development, strategic partnerships)
  • Experience working in education, talent/workforce development, healthcare, or B2B tech-enabled services companies
  • You are excited to help build a new function – partnering to evolve our ways of working, systems, and tools

ABOUT THE INTERVIEW Step 1: Intro Call with Talent Acquisition Lead Step 2: Intro Call with Hiring Manager Step 3: Take-home assignment Step 4: Virtual panel interview Step 5: Onsite interviews at office in SoHo, NYC Total Compensation Range (Base Salary + Performance-Based Bonus): $150K - $180K + Equity At Stepful, we're an equal opportunity employer and value diversity at our company.
